Chapter 8
Annella drifted amid the twinkling stars as the night sky fully enclosed her. She breezed higher toward the place where Father and Ronan’s essence always blazed and gasped as a tiny spark flared. Ronan’s. As she circled him, his star glowed more brightly and she latched ahold and sank into his mind. Connected to him, she infiltrated his dreams, found him searching for her. Within his mind, she sensed his need to warn her of all that had happened and she allowed her full form to emerge and grasped his bearded face in her hands. “I’m right here, Ronan. Wake up.”
“Annella?” Groggily, he lifted his head and opened his eyes, her name no more than a rasp between his dry lips.
“Aye, ’tis me.”
“I’m rarely permitted any sleep.” He glanced over her shoulder and she followed his move. A single candle burned in a holder in the corner, its glow flickering over the metal bars of his cell, a darkened passageway leading away and the overpowering stench of urine and damp earth clogging the air. “The guard never wanders far, always keeps me awake.”
“Let me see if I can free you.” She gripped his wrists clamped and chained to the blackened stone wall behind him and rattled the steel. No good. She’d need a key to unlock the braces. Bruises marred his cheeks and arms, while dark circles lay heavy around his eyes. His tunic was wet with sweat, his pants torn down one leg, and his feet lay bare and bloody. Oh hell. Was that a rat nibbling on one of his toes? She kicked the rodent and it screeched and scuttled into the darkened corner of the cell. Not far enough away for her liking. After it, she went and swiped at it again. It fled through the bars and darted away, thankfully now gone. “I’ll make Duncan MacKenzie pay for taking you. I promise I will.”
“Duncan MacKenzie is with Father. We parted ways in a meadow beside a stream. Something with Duncan isnae quite right. During our trek across MacKenzie land, he kept insisting Father and I needed to embrace our destiny, that even our fae princess would understand our capture was meant to be. ’Tis like he’s the enemy, yet also no’.” He shook his head as if trying to clear it, his gaze roaming her body. “How is it I can see all of you, as if—have you fully evolved?”
“Aye. The moment I connected with you within the dream realm, I allowed my spiritual body to solidify. I can remain right here with you until I force a return.”
“Incredible.” He shook his head. “You were naught but five when Mother left us, barely old enough to remember all she could do, but I was older and always in awe of how she could be there one moment, completely touchable afore she dissolved and disappeared. I hope a mated bond takes between you and another within our clan, that you’ll be tied to this Earth in a way Mother never was with Father.
